Watch the



Book your



Build your






Session: Patterns from real world

Friday, 11:20 - 12:10
Track: Patterns

Benefits of the architecture evaluations are widely recognized. However, pattern mining has not been widely integrated to the evaluation process. Evaluations offer a valuable opportunity to gather pattern ideas as the software architecture is presented during evaluation. In addition to the pattern ideas, pattern writing requires knowledge of the domain and collaboration between architects and pattern writers. While carrying out 10 software architecture evaluations in Finnish machine industry, we collected a pattern language of 45 patterns for embedded distributed control systems.


Basic understanding of patterns


Some patterns for distributed machine control system. In addition, you might gain knowledge where to start when collecting patterns for particular domain.

Veli-Pekka Eloranta

Veli-Pekka is researcher at Tampere University of Technology. He has worked three years with the architectures of mobile working machines. His research     focuses on design patterns, pattern languages, architecture evaluations and architectures of embedded distributed machine control systems. He is a passionate pattern guy and he has collected with his colleagues a pattern language of 45 patterns for embedded distributed machine control systems.


Øredev founded by: Jayway

Contact us | Archives | telephone: +46 (0)40 - 602 3134 | fax: +46 (0)40 - 127276 | email: